UV Exposure Can Cause Gradual Damage
Even if the temperature isn’t soaring, ultraviolet (UV) rays from the sun are still hard at work breaking down materials on your roof. Over time, this exposure can cause:
- Slate tiles to dry out or become brittle, especially if they’ve already suffered previous weathering.
- Timber battens to deteriorate, particularly if moisture has crept in previously and the heat causes it to expand and contract.
- Sealants and flashing to weaken, leading to minor leaks or gaps forming around chimneys, vents or skylights.
Regular roof inspections during summer can help catch these issues before they become more serious.
Expansion and Contraction
One of the biggest risks during the summer months – even in Aberdeen’s moderate temperatures – is the expansion and contraction of roofing materials. Slate, timber, lead, and metal components all respond to temperature changes, and over time, this movement can cause:
- Cracked slates or dislodged tiles.
- Loose flashing or misaligned roof ridges.
- Warped fascias or soffits which affect roof ventilation.
While these changes may be subtle, they can lead to problems later in the year when rain and wind return in force.
Moss and Algae Growth in Humid Conditions
Summer doesn’t always mean dry weather. When we get warm spells followed by light rain or coastal humidity, it creates perfect conditions for moss and algae to grow, especially on north-facing or shaded roofs.
Excess moss can:
- Retain moisture against your tiles, accelerating wear and tear.
- Clog gutters and downpipes.
- Lift tiles as it spreads beneath them, allowing water ingress.
